Output 9ab66f87382734662f5c28dec331710d66811d84bfd882c3ec47e93556d5d0b8:11

value
150454031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42c23f8aa90c525ec42605230af9496d44a7bed8 OP_EQUAL
address
37n1DokEUhdbGQxKRkGcKkTrPUav4Jp4nR
transaction
9ab66f87382734662f5c28dec331710d66811d84bfd882c3ec47e93556d5d0b8
spent
true